REVERSE IDLER SHAFT AND GEARS
REVERSE IDLER SHAFT AND GEARS
Disassembly and Assembly
INFOID:0000000012200828
DISASSEMBLY
1. Remove reverse idler gear (rear), reverse coupling sleeve, and reverse insert springs simultaneously.
2. Remove reverse idler gear needle bearing.
3. Remove thrust needle bearing.
4. Remove reverse baulk ring.
5. Remove reverse idler gear (front).
6. Remove reverse idler gear needle bearing.
7. Remove thrust needle bearing.
8. Remove retaining pin from reverse idler shaft.
INSPECTION AFTER DISASSEMBLY
Reverse Idler Shaft and Gears
Check items below. If necessary, replace them with new ones.
• Damage, peeling, dent, uneven wear, bending, and other non-
standard conditions of the shaft.
• Excessive wear, damage, peeling, and other non-standard condi-
tions of the gears.
Synchronizer
Check items below. If necessary, replace them with new ones.
• Damage and unusual wear on contact surfaces of coupling sleeve,
synchronizer hub of reverse idler gear (rear), and insert spring.
• Coupling sleeve and synchronizer hub of reverse idler gear (rear)
must move smoothly.
• If any crack, damage, or excessive wear is found on cam face of
baulk ring or working face of insert, replace it.

DISASSEMBLY
1. Remove final gear bolts and then separate the final gear from differential case.
2. Remove differential side bearing (clutch housing side) using
Tool and pullers (B).
CAUTION:
Hook a puller on the cage of differential side bearing.

3. Remove differential side bearing (transaxle case side) using
Tool and puller.
CAUTION:
Hook a puller on the inner race of differential side bearing.
INSPECTION AFTER DISASSEMBLY
Bearing
• Check for bearings damage and rough rotation. If necessary,
replace with a new one.
CAUTION:
When replacing tapered roller bearing, replace outer and inner
races as a set.
ASSEMBLY
1. Press in differential side bearing (transaxle case side) to differ-
ential case using Tools.
CAUTION:
Replace differential side bearing and differential side bear-
ing outer race as a set.
2. Press in differential side bearing (clutch housing side) to differ-
ential case using Tools.
CAUTION:
• Do not reuse differential side bearing and differential side
bearing outer race.
• Replace differential side bearing and differential side
bearing outer race as a set.
